一旦接收到连接,HTTP代理服务器就会创建一个新的线程(小型服务器),在新线程(如必需的)中对连接进行处理,然后接受用户的请求。如果请求的数据位于缓冲区中,则使用HTTP协议向客户流程发送数据,否则,需要连接到相应的WWW服务器,才能获得所需数据。获取所需数据后,代理服务器将其返回给客户流程,并将其存储到服务器的缓冲中,以备下次使用。
server {resolver 10.02.2.8
resolver_timeout 5s
listen 0.0.0.0:8628
access_log /home/wwwlogs/access_proxy.log
error_log /home/wwwlogs/access_proxy_error.log
location / {
proxy_pass $scheme://$host$request_uri
proxy_set_header Host $http_host
proxy_buffers 256 4k
proxy_max_temp_file_size 0
proxy_connect_timeout 30
proxy_cache_valid 200 302 10m
proxy_cache_valid 301 1h
proxy_cache_valid any 1m
}
}
欢迎分享,转载请注明来源:夏雨云
评论列表(0条)